Now more than ever, with the dedicated online sales sites, the designer is encouraged to get involved investing his own money on his creations. His creativity has great outburst and products free from any commercial rule come to life. Without forgetting that, once finished the Salone del Mobile, in Milan we no longer speak of design until the following year. DesignCircus is born in the light of all this. The first date will take place on 25th and 26th October 2014 in the prestigious location of Spazio Dante 14. Here, 20 designers carefully selected will be know by public, buyers and press thanks to the collaboration of a team of professionals, leaded by the artist Stefano Epis and the journalist Laura Alberti. The goal? To create a unique event that gives proper space to all those designers who made a new frontier of self-creative. DesignCircus will be a very important reality to the Milanese scene during Expo 2015, when many dates will take place in different locations of the city. The October date marks only the beginning of this new project that wants to stage the extraordinary world of self-creative.

After the motorbikes modified or made to measure with his brother Fabio, after bicycles and accessories, Luca Pozzato Daydreamer of GPDesign presents original sculptures. Motorcycle engines now abandoned, with many hours of travel behind, now no longer functional and ready to be crushed, are emptied of its “unnecessary” parts and transformed into sculptures. To be saved is only the casing, which is washed, sanded and then painted with enamel nanoceramic. A “second life” for the engines, which becomes contemporary sculptures ready to leave the road to live in new spaces. officinegpdesign@gmail.com > +39 348.1548232 Via Ranier 43 - TORINO

Born in 1976, Filippo Tazzari is formed as a mosaic artist from an early age. In his past there are illustrious collaborations and several participations in shows and exhibitions. In 2000 he arrives in Milan, where he approaches the design world becoming fascinated. Ten years later, by his sensitivity to what is both beautiful, functional and practical, he founded TazzariDesign. At DesignCircus, Filippo presents APP, a solid surface sink whose mixer is in perfect shape and material continuity with the body itself. Its APPcore technology sees an integrated system for the control of uids, using a double slider touch that allows you to adjust the ow and temperature of the water even with wet hands. filippo@tazzaridesign.com > +39 335.8228880 Via Oxilia 9 - MILANO
